Raleigh, N.C. — A man was badly burned Monday evening when fire tore through a Raleigh home, authorities said.
Two men were home when flames erupted around 8:30 p.m. in a downstairs bedroom of a two-story house at 4121 Cobble Court.
One man, who was upstairs when the blaze broke out, made it out safely. The other was rescued by fire crews and taken to WakeMed to be treated for severe burns.
Three people live in the house.
According to the fire department, smoking in bed appears to have started the blaze.
